European Shooting Championship: Romania wins bronze in 10m air rifle
Romania won the bronze medals in women's 10m air rifle on Tuesday at the European Shooting Championship in Osijek, Croatia. Laura-Georgeta Ilie (626.7 points), Roxana Sidi (626 points) and Eliza Alexandra Molnar (618.8 points) reached the final of eight following Monday's contests, totaling 1,871.5 points.
UPDATE President Iohannis signs decree on appointment of Ioana Mihaila as Minister of Health
On Wednesday, President Klaus Iohannis signed the decree on the appointment of Ioana Mihaila as Minister of Health. The swearing-in ceremony will take place at the Cotroceni Palace, at 6.15 pm. Ioana Mihaila was proposed by USR PLUS (Save Romania Union, Freedom, Unity, Solidarity Party) for this position.

Bulgaria - Second in Road Fatalities Rate in EU
Bulgaria has the second highest death rate in the European Union after Romania in terms of road traffic fatalities. In 2019, the road deaths rate in the country was 89 per one million people. The average figure for the European Union is 51 road deaths per one million people.

GCS: 189 new cases of COVID-19; total number of persons infected - 20,479
A number of 189 new cases of people infected with the novel coronavirus have been recorded in Romania since the previous information, bringing the total case count to 20,479, the Strategic Communication Group (GCS), the official coronavirus communication task force, reported on Sunday. Of the people confirmed positive, 14,638 have been declared cured and discharged.
